Now, pay your traffic challan with Paytm
NEW DELHI: Mobile payment platform Paytm has enabled payment of traffic challan on its platform. Users can simply log onto the app, tap on 'Traffic Challan', enter their vehicle number and proceed to make the payment after verifying a few other details.

"Traffic challan payments in India largely happen at select counters and in cash," says Senior Vice President at Paytm, Kiran Vasireddy, "We are glad to partner with the state traffic police departments to enable challan payments on the go," he adds.

The service will generate a digital invoice and the customer’s surrendered documents will be dispatched via postal services by the respective police department, the company said in a statement.

"This is a new stride in our vision to add convenience to every payment use-case in the country," says Vasireddy.

Currently live in Mumbai, Pune and Vijayawada, the company has stated that it will be expanded to other cities soon.
